See more videos
Google Maps app download | Download Latest App
SponsoredDownload free Google Maps now. Latest version, 100% free download. Download b…Popular APK · On Android and iOS · Free download
Google Maps - Free Install | Install & Use Now
SponsoredDownload Google Maps now! Get the latest version for Android and iOS for free. G…Site visitors: Over 1M in the past month5 Cities Immersive View · Accurate navigation app · Find nearby restaurants